Tennessee Senate Bill SB1889
Introduced
1/21/26
As introduced, requires an applicant for a driver license who cannot speak and read English sufficiently to be issued a restricted license for one year and to re-take the written driver license examination in English to be issued a driver license thereafter; requires evidence of U.S. citizenship, lawful permanent residence, or temporary lawful resident status prior to registering vehicles. - Amends TCA Title 55, Chapter 4; Title 55, Chapter 50 and Title 65, Chapter 15.

Tennessee House Bill HB1847
Introduced
1/21/26
Refer
2/2/26
Refer
3/4/26
Refer
3/18/26
Refer
4/15/26
Refer
4/15/26
Engrossed
4/21/26
Enrolled
4/28/26
Passed
5/7/26
As introduced, requires the owner or operator of a data center to pay for the full cost of infrastructure needed to support the data center; requires an electric utility to ensure that the cost of infrastructure needed to support the provision of electric services to the data center is paid solely by the owner or operator of the data center; makes other changes related to data centers. - Amends TCA Title 5; Title 6; Title 7; Title 13 and Title 65.

Tennessee House Bill HB1825
Introduced
1/21/26
Refer
2/2/26
Refer
3/18/26
Refer
3/24/26
Chaptered
4/24/26
Passed
4/24/26
As enacted, increases from 150 gallons to 835 gallons the annual threshold amount of honey at or above which a honey producer is subject to food manufacturing and inspection requirements. - Amends TCA Title 44, Chapter 15 and Title 53.

Tennessee Senate Bill SB1895
Introduced
1/21/26
As introduced, allows a person convicted of driving under the influence of an intoxicant involving alcohol or opioids to agree to receive naltrexone injections at the person's own expense for a period of 12 continuous months in lieu of being required to operate only a motor vehicle equipped with an ignition interlock device. - Amends TCA Title 39; Title 40 and Title 55, Chapter 10.
